Rebecca Pascoe is a scholar working on Surgery, Geriatrics and Gerontology and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Rebecca Pascoe has authored 2 papers receiving a total of 161 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 1 paper in Surgery, 1 paper in Geriatrics and Gerontology and 1 paper in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Rebecca Pascoe's work include Colorectal and Anal Carcinomas (1 paper),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(1 paper) and Frailty in Older Adults (1 paper). Rebecca Pascoe is often cited by papers focused on Colorectal and Anal Carcinomas (1 paper), Colorectal Cancer Screening and Detection (1 paper) and Frailty in Older Adults (1 paper). Rebecca Pascoe coll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United Kingdom and New Zealand. Rebecca Pascoe's co-authors include Simon Richards, Joel D’Souza, B. R. Dobbs, Michael J. Solomon, Liane Dixon, Chris Frampton, Paris Tekkis, Cherry Koh, Christos Kontovounisios and Alexander G. Heriot and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E and Annals of Surgery.
